Fully customizable, OnColor Naturals includes a range of colorants made with natural pigments derived from plants, flowers, roots and minerals.
Mineral and botanical pigments can be mixed together to adjust color tones, with plant-based pigments enabling vivid color and mineral pigments helping achieve calm and earthy tones.

They are formulated with renewable plant resources and are a good alternative for markets and applications affected by Consumer Product Safety Improvement Act (CPSIA) guidelines.
These bio-based plastisols can be used in a variety of manufacturing processes, including dip coating, dip molding, rotational molding, and cast or laminate coating.

The plant, which is already fully operational, becomes the fourth global source for MEVOPUR™ polymer solutions, which are produced under carefully controlled conditions to support more reliable compliance with regulations governing medical devices and pharmaceutical packaging.
Say-Eng Lee, vice president and general manager, Color & Additives Asia says, “China and other Asian countries not only have a rapidly growing domestic healthcare market, but they are also actively supporting Western countries for medical product manufacturing, where they need to meet strict medical- and pharma-related standards for testing, traceability, and change control of the materials used in their products.
ISO 13485 certification is the culmination of two years’ work to create a completely segregated, dedicated healthcare operation similar to other MEVOPUR plants.

Maxxam™ BIO bio-based polyolefins are formulated with 15-100% bio-based resin and/or natural filler from renewable plant sources.
Avient is also pleased to announce its Nymax™ BIO bio-based polyamide formulations are now available in Europe, with formulations between 16% and 47% natural filler from renewable plant sources, including corn, straw, and wheat.
Manufactured at Avient’s Shanghai facility in Asia when initially launched, these grades are now also manufactured locally in Avient’s facility in Germany.

Polymer manufacturer: efforts that contribute towards a reduced carbon footprint include efficient manufacturing equipment, renewable power sources, and recycling waste that can occur through manufacturing.
Carbon sequestration, or carbon capture: the idea of polymer manufacturers using a supplier that provides plant-based raw materials, as plants capture carbon dioxide during their growth – rather than it being emitted into the atmosphere.
Polymers with bio-based content, specifically with raw materials derived from plants, are typically shown as negative carbon emissions because of the carbon dioxide consumption that occurs.
